All wood burns, but not all woods melt away the identical. Some burn hotter, slower, and cleaner than Many others. Some smoke lots, and many have plenty of sap or resin that clogs your chimney quickly. The most beneficial varieties of firewood for just a wood stove or fireplace burn up warm and relatively steadily, making extra heat and, normally, burning additional absolutely. These woods are generally hardwoods, including hickory or ash, in lieu of softwoods, such as pine and cedar.
Hardwood Firewood
Hardwoods like maple, oak, ash, birch, and most fruit trees are the top burning woods that offers you a hotter and longer burn time. These woods have the least pitch and sap and are usually cleaner to deal with. Nonetheless, hardwoods are typically more expensive than softwoods and are more prone to go away clinkers, a tough and stony residue, while in the leftover ash.
For anyone who is burning birch firewood, know about the thick internal brown bark called the phloem. This bark retains loads of humidity and may avert the Wooden from drying evenly.one Thus, it is best To combine birch with A different form of hardwood for any cleaner burn and fewer smoke. Smoke results in a buildup of creosote, which is a byproduct of Wooden combustion consisting mostly of tar that commonly will cause chimney fires.2
Softwood Firewood
Softwood is The most cost effective sort of Wooden You should buy. Fir is the only option, but other softwoods include things like pine, balsam, spruce, cedar, tamarack, alder, and poplar. Softwoods often melt away more quickly and go away finer ash when compared to hardwoods.3 Additionally they is usually messy to deal with, Primarily pine, spruce, and balsam, as they lead to creosote to build up a lot more immediately within your chimney.
Evaluating Firewood by Warmth Electrical power
Various firewoods might be classified by the level of warmth Power they generate for each wire of Wooden. The best firewoods provide the heat-Electricity equivalent of 200 to 250 gallons of gas oil.4 These incorporate the next:
Apple
Beech (American)
Birch (Yellow)
Hickory (Shagbark)
Ironwood
Maple (Sugar)
Purple oak
White ash
White oak
Another classification of warmth Electricity is definitely the equal of a hundred and fifty to two hundred gallons of gas per cord of firewood. These woods consist of:
Birch (White)
Cherry (Black)
Douglas fir
Elm (American)
Maple (Red and Silver)
Tamarack
In the bottom warmth-Strength category, each wire of Wooden generates in regards to the very same heat as 100 to a hundred and fifty gallons of gas oil:
Alder (Red)
Aspen
Cedar (Pink)
Cottonwood
Hemlock
Pine (Lodgepole and White)
Redwood
Spruce (Sitka)
Ensure that Your Wood Is Dry
You need to by no means melt away "inexperienced," or insufficiently dried, wood mainly because it generates much less warmth and a lot more smoke (and, in the end, creosote) than properly dried, or seasoned, wood. For proper storage, you'll want to stack your wood for economical air circulation, lined at the top only, and make sure it is actually totally dry prior to burning. A fantastic rule of thumb is usually to rotate your firewood, as in burning the more mature dryer wood 1st, to stay away from wood rot and waste.
Wooden ought to have a moisture material of fewer that 20 % for burning. While using the moisture over 20 per cent, Wooden is tough to start and burns improperly and inefficiently, developing extreme amounts of drinking water vapor, smoke, and unhealthy air.5
Woods in order to avoid
Salvaged firewood or other scraps can help you save some huge cash With regards to heating your property with wood. But you can find selected Wooden solutions and other items that you should avoid for well being and safety reasons. Many of such will deliver dangerous fumes indoors, and also chimney emissions that might be an environmental problem.six Some also pose additional dangers to your stove metals or can make a dangerous buildup of creosote within your chimney.
For the protection you'll want to constantly stay away from burning:
Painted or varnished Wooden, trim, or other wood by-products
Force-taken care of lumber
Driftwood
Engineered sheet goods, for instance plywood, particleboard, and MDF
Hardboard or other compressed paper products6
In case you have problems with allergy symptoms, some woods, Specifically aromatic cedar, also needs to be employed with warning.
